**Onboarding: keywheel, the Marrowgate secrets-rotation utility**

keywheel rotates service secrets on a 30-day cadence and writes audit entries to the rotation ledger. Reviewers should check that every new secret type registers a rotation handler before merge. If keywheel's own state store locks during a failed rotation, unsealing it requires the maintainer recovery passphrase, which is:

unlock words, fawig-bagef: olidor-holir-istox-holath-tamys-quenion-giliel

## Cold Starts and Environment Variables

The Fennwick dispatch handlers read all environment variables once during cold start, so changes require a full redeploy rather than a restart. Keep the variable set minimal: each additional lookup adds measurable latency on the Quillbase runtime. Release managers should verify the staging manifest matches production before each cut. To enable the warm-pool prefetch path, the handler needs its signing credential defined on the next line.

vault entry, fadup-tagag: RELAY_SECRET8=2fd92179

FINANCE REVIEW SUMMARY — PILOT CHURN

Churn in the Larkspur pilot exceeded forecast, concentrated among small accounts onboarded in the first wave. Revenue impact is modest; acquisition spend on the cohort is written off. Retention fixes ship next cycle. Margin on remaining pilot accounts holds above plan. The board should read the confidential note below before the pilot go/no-go decision.

board note of kawig-tahog: Ulairax Works is in early talks to buy Noriusix Works for about $31.4 million. The Pelmir launch date is April 2, and nothing goes to the press before then.

Contractor first week — night crew: show them where the kettle lives, walk them round the Peltham Works floor, and make sure they know the fire exits before anything else. Their Systek access request usually takes a few days to clear, so they'll be tailgating legitimately for a bit — that's fine, just log it each time. Until their own pass arrives, they can use the temporary contractor code below to get through the east stairwell door.

badge for kahop-taweg: bdg-NECBH-85461